(APRIL2007) KBOOM Magazine

Special Event Report 1: Expo in Asia

Q: Tell us about the opportunity to star as Gong-gil, “the man who is prettier than woman” in “The King & The Clown”?

A: Though I feel that I was lucky to star as Gong-gil, I wanted to convey – through perfecting my acting skills – my passion for acting. In the audition, I didn’t perform as well as the other participants. However, the director saw that there was potential in me.

Q: From the comments made by Director Lee Joon Ik that “Lee Junki’s charm has awaken.” and Director Che Joon Te that “Through Lee Junki’s fantastic facial expression, his eyes area able to convey any thoughts or emotions”, what then do you think of yourself?

A: Previously, it seems that the director wasn’t fond of my eyes. Maybe he liked it after my outlook transformation in “The King & The Clown”? Initially, I was told that I was only suitable for villain roles because of my eyes.

Q: Don’t you feel unhappy about your single eye lids?

A: Of course I did. I too used to want to have double eye lids through surgical means. But now, even though everyone is doing such facial surgery, I thought to myself that I don’t have to do this anyway. Like Rain who has not gone through such surgery, I want to try to live as I am, as a person with single eye lids. Now I feel contented. Besides, this eye issue doesn’t affect my acting skills, does it?

Q: Where do you think your charm lies in?

A: To me, it’s my nose. I like it.

Q: What’s the secret to maintaining a sharp chin?

A: There’s no secret behind it. To begin with, it’s an innate thing. Such sharp chin is indeed rare. Besides, there are some who dislike it. I was often asked about how I shave. But I don’t feel unhappy about such matters now.

Q: In “The King & The Clown”, you showed us a feminine side. In “My Girl’, “Fly Daddy” and “The Time of Wolf and Dog”, you showed us a masculine side. To which is your own character closest to?

A: I didn’t display my own full character in “Fly Daddy”. However in each and every character I play, a part of me is revealed. In “Fly Daddy”, due to the rebellious nature of the character I played, I may have portrayed a tough side but frankly speaking, I dislike such display of toughness.
